Code P0878 2016 Chevrolet Silverado Description

The Transmission Fluid Pressure (TFP) switch 4 is part of the Transmission Control Solenoid Valve Assembly which has no serviceable parts. The Transmission Control Module (TCM) supplies a signal circuit to the TFP switch 4. The TFP switch 4 has an internal case ground. TFP switch 4 is normally closed or LOW. When oil pressure is present at the TFP switch 4, the switch is open or HIGH. The normal LOW pressure control solenoid 5 controls pressure to the 1-2-3-4 clutch regulator valve. The TCM monitors the TFP switch 4 to determine the position of the 1-2-3-4 clutch regulator valve. When the 1-2-3-4 clutch is commanded OFF, pressure is present on the TFP switch 4. When the 1-2-3-4 clutch is commanded ON, the 1-2-3-4 clutch regulator valve moves and pressure to the TFP switch 4 is exhausted through the 1-2-3-4 clutch regulator valve. The Diagnostic Trouble Code (DTC) will be set when the TCM detects that the TFP switch 4 signal voltage remains HIGH after the 1-2-3-4 clutch transitions from a LOW pressure state to a HIGH pressure state. The TCM counts each incident. The DTC sets when 8 counts are accumulated.

What are the Possible Causes of the DTC P0878 2016 Chevrolet Silverado?

  • Low transmission fluid level
  • Dirty transmission fluid
  • Faulty Transmission Control Solenoid Valve Assembly
  • Transmission Control Solenoid Valve Assembly harness is open or shorted
  • Transmission Control Solenoid Valve Assembly circuit poor electrical connection

How to Fix the DTC P0878 2016 Chevrolet Silverado?

Review the 'Possible Causes' above and visually examine the corresponding wiring harness and connectors. Check for damaged components and inspect connector pins for signs of being broken, bent, pushed out, or corroded.

What is the Cost to Diagnose the Code?

Labor: 1.0

To diagnose the P0878 2016 Chevrolet Silverado code, it typically requires 1.0 hour of labor. Rates vary by location, vehicle, and shop. Many shops charge between $80–$150 per hour; dealerships and metro areas may be higher, independents may be lower.

Frequently Asked Questions about P0878 2016 Chevrolet Silverado Code

What does the OBDII code P0878 mean on a 2016 Chevrolet Silverado?

P0878 indicates that the transmission control module (TCM) has detected a high voltage signal from the transmission fluid pressure switch 4 circuit.

What are the common symptoms of a P0878 code in a 2016 Chevrolet Silverado?

Symptoms may include harsh or delayed shifting, transmission slipping, the check engine light turning on, and possibly entering limp mode.

What causes the P0878 code to appear on a 2016 Chevrolet Silverado?

Common causes include a faulty transmission fluid pressure switch, damaged wiring or connectors in the circuit, low or contaminated transmission fluid, or a malfunctioning TCM.

Can low transmission fluid cause the P0878 code?

Yes, low or contaminated transmission fluid can affect pressure readings and trigger the P0878 code.

How do I troubleshoot the P0878 code in a 2016 Chevrolet Silverado?

Begin by checking the transmission fluid level and condition, inspecting wiring and connectors for damage, and testing the transmission fluid pressure switch for proper function.

Is it safe to drive with a P0878 code on a 2016 Chevrolet Silverado?

Driving with this code is not recommended, as it can lead to further damage to the transmission and unsafe driving conditions if the vehicle enters limp mode.

How do you fix the P0878 code on a 2016 Chevrolet Silverado?

Repairs may include replacing the transmission fluid pressure switch, repairing or replacing damaged wiring or connectors, flushing and refilling the transmission fluid, or reprogramming or replacing the TCM.

What tools are needed to diagnose the P0878 code?

You’ll need an OBDII scanner, a multimeter for testing electrical connections, and possibly a transmission pressure gauge to verify pressure readings.

Can a faulty transmission control module (TCM) cause the P0878 code?

Yes, a malfunctioning TCM can cause incorrect voltage readings and trigger the P0878 code, though it is less common than other causes.

How much does it cost to fix the P0878 code on a 2016 Chevrolet Silverado?

Repair costs can range from $150 to $1,000, depending on whether the issue is minor (e.g., fluid service or wiring repair) or major (e.g., replacing the TCM or transmission pressure switch).
